"Не знайдено жодної копії програми" при обновлении

Обговорення питань, пов'язаних з функціонуванням програми
Відповісти
Frank
Повідомлень: 35
З нами з: 20 березня 2014, 11:22

"Не знайдено жодної копії програми" при обновлении

Повідомлення Frank » 09 квітня 2015, 08:42

Установлен серверный медок из дистрибутива. Втянут бэкап с другой инсталляции. Подправлено сетевое имя сервера под новую инсталляцию. У клиентов тоже. Всё работает, и сервер и клиенты. Теперь заходим в мониторинг пользователей. Пользователей видно. Выгоняем всех и запускаем обновление. Вот тут-то и вылезает сообщение, что медок не найден! При скачивании обновления руками, при запуске его оно тоже самое говорит. Читал тему http://www.zvit.net/forum/medoc/medoc-1 ... /post-3864 и внёс в реестр ключик, прописав путь. Не помогло! Сервер стоит на 64-битной винде 7 домашняя базовая (лицуха). Куда копать, так чтобы без переустановки?

Stanislav
Повідомлень: 472
З нами з: 24 лютого 2014, 12:00

Re: "Не знайдено жодної копії програми" при обновлении

Повідомлення Stanislav » 09 квітня 2015, 09:41

Frank писав:Установлен серверный медок из дистрибутива. Втянут бэкап с другой инсталляции. Подправлено сетевое имя сервера под новую инсталляцию. У клиентов тоже. Всё работает, и сервер и клиенты. Теперь заходим в мониторинг пользователей. Пользователей видно. Выгоняем всех и запускаем обновление. Вот тут-то и вылезает сообщение, что медок не найден! При скачивании обновления руками, при запуске его оно тоже самое говорит. Читал тему http://www.zvit.net/forum/medoc/medoc-1 ... /post-3864 и внёс в реестр ключик, прописав путь. Не помогло! Сервер стоит на 64-битной винде 7 домашняя базовая (лицуха). Куда копать, так чтобы без переустановки?
Может Вам поможет эта тема

Проверьте навявность службы и на какой файл она ссылается, например у меня C:\ProgramData\MedocIS\MedocISSRV\DMF.AppServer.exe
Но если говорите, что у всех все работает, но не получается обновиться, обратите внимание на ветку реестра, вот моя например и у меня обновляется:

[HKEY_LOCAL_MACHINE\SOFTWARE\Wow6432Node\IntellectService\BusinessDoc]
"PATH"="C:\ProgramData\MedocIS\MedocISSRV" \\Ваш путь
"Port"="9996" \\ Ваш порт
"ServiceDispName"="ZvitGrp1"
"ServiceName"="ZvitGrp1" \\имя Вашей службы
"Type"="FB"

Frank
Повідомлень: 35
З нами з: 20 березня 2014, 11:22

Re: "Не знайдено жодної копії програми" при обновлении

Повідомлення Frank » 09 квітня 2015, 16:20

Заглянул в эту ветку. Раздел такой есть, в нём прописано path (поправил), порт и айпи "-1", на этом всё. Теперь ручное обновление не ругается "не знайдено", а вываливает большое окно с ошибкой. Что-то насчёт того, что ошибка ввода-вывода при доступе к базе. Завтра буду смотреть, а то и во вторник, как время будет.
А, да - инсталляция с embedded firebird.

Колпаков Б.И.
Повідомлень: 8793
З нами з: 29 липня 2011, 14:59
Звідки: Украина, Донецкая область, Бахмут
Контактна інформація:

Re: "Не знайдено жодної копії програми" при обновлении

Повідомлення Колпаков Б.И. » 09 квітня 2015, 16:38

Если инсталляция с embedded firebird.
Ветку с firebird можно было не трогать т.к. в данном варианте инсталляции Мед не работает со службой firebird.

Frank
Повідомлень: 35
З нами з: 20 березня 2014, 11:22

Re: "Не знайдено жодної копії програми" при обновлении

Повідомлення Frank » 14 квітня 2015, 16:26

В общем, ситуация сейчас такая:
- Запуская Мониторинг пользователей, получаю уведомление о наличии обновлений 39 и 40. Соглашаюсь установить их, запускается скачивание, проверка и установка обновлений. Обновление обрывается на первом же шаге - обновление модулей, сообщается что процесс не может получить доступ к файлу DMF.AppServer.exe, так как он используется другим процессом (?!), и происходит откат на 38.
- Запуская вручную скачанное обновление 38 -> 39, получаю монстрообразное сообщение об ошибке, в котором из вразумительных человеку строк: "Помилка з’еднання з базою даних!", "Сервер:Embedded", "База даних: c:\ProgramData\...\zvit.fdb", "Помилка: I/O error for file "C:\...\zvit.fdb"; "Error while trying to open file", дальше огромная куча трейс-мусора эксепшена дотнета.
- Остановив службу ZvitGroup1 или как там её, запустил снова вручную скачанное обновление, оно успешно провело обновление с 38 до 39.
- С обновлением с 39 до 40 всё один-в-один (разве что ругательства были не на доступ к файлу DMF.AppServer.exe, а на ZvData.dll), пришлось вручную скачать, остановить, обновить, запустить.
Штойта за гемморой? Как починить автообновление без моего ручного участия?

Inkognito
Повідомлень: 939
З нами з: 14 січня 2012, 14:26

Re: "Не знайдено жодної копії програми" при обновлении

Повідомлення Inkognito » 14 квітня 2015, 16:35

См.сообщение от Stanislav
| Показать
Но если говорите, что у всех все работает, но не получается обновиться, обратите внимание на ветку реестра, вот моя например и у меня обновляется:

[HKEY_LOCAL_MACHINE\SOFTWARE\Wow6432Node\IntellectService\BusinessDoc]
"PATH"="C:\ProgramData\MedocIS\MedocISSRV" \\Ваш путь
"Port"="9996" \\ Ваш порт
"ServiceDispName"="ZvitGrp1"
"ServiceName"="ZvitGrp1" \\имя Вашей службы
"Type"="FB"
Проверено многогодичной практикой, ветка реестра - причина текущей проблемы.

Прочитал Ваше сообщение о том, что ветка найдена.
Бинго, - у Вас ветка от локальной, а не сетевой версии. Похоже сначала была локалка, которую снесли, а подсунули на ее место сетевую (или другие ролевые игры с базой). Короче говоря, сделайте как написано выше, сделайте рег-файл с нужными параметрами, а существующую ветку убейте предварительно.

Примечание: при нормальной установке программы такого не бывает. Это только при неудачных экспериментах с ней.

Frank
Повідомлень: 35
З нами з: 20 березня 2014, 11:22

Re: "Не знайдено жодної копії програми" при обновлении

Повідомлення Frank » 14 квітня 2015, 16:58

Ну не было экспериментов. Была сетевая версия, с неё создан бэкап. На другой тачке поднята с нуля сетевая же версия и в неё втянут созданный ранее бэкап. Подправлено имя сервера в конфигах (ибо в бэкапе содержится имя старого серва), и всё. Что-то не так?

Колпаков Б.И.
Повідомлень: 8793
З нами з: 29 липня 2011, 14:59
Звідки: Украина, Донецкая область, Бахмут
Контактна інформація:

Re: "Не знайдено жодної копії програми" при обновлении

Повідомлення Колпаков Б.И. » 14 квітня 2015, 17:08

Что бы не мучатся с реестром и не вносить в него данные вручную, переустанвоить Мед заново и подбросьте базу.

Inkognito
Повідомлень: 939
З нами з: 14 січня 2012, 14:26

Re: "Не знайдено жодної копії програми" при обновлении

Повідомлення Inkognito » 14 квітня 2015, 17:28

Frank писав:Ну не было экспериментов. Была сетевая версия, с неё создан бэкап. На другой тачке поднята с нуля сетевая же версия и в неё втянут созданный ранее бэкап. Подправлено имя сервера в конфигах (ибо в бэкапе содержится имя старого серва), и всё. Что-то не так?
Та походу Медок пытается работать с сетевой, - как с локальной, и причина тому неправильные данные в Реестре... Ну не может у сетевой версии отсутствовать в Реестре несколько важных параметров, таких как порт и имя службы...
В порядке эксперимента можно экспортировать сущестующую ветку, убить ее в реестре, зарегистрировать по образу и подобию вышеописанной (со своими данными), если не поможет (проверим когда выйдет 41 версия, а это скорее всего будет на днях), - тогда приступаем к совету Колпакова Б.И.

Frank
Повідомлень: 35
З нами з: 20 березня 2014, 11:22

Re: "Не знайдено жодної копії програми" при обновлении

Повідомлення Frank » 20 квітня 2015, 09:17

Спасибо, изменения в реестр по образцу выше помогли, 41-е встало "на автомате".

layjel
Повідомлень: 295
З нами з: 05 вересня 2013, 11:14

Re: "Не знайдено жодної копії програми" при обновлении

Повідомлення layjel » 07 жовтня 2015, 10:37

При оновленні видає помилку : "Не знайдено жодної копії програми".
В реєстрі прописав, а результату ніякого не дало.
| Показать
Зображення
Відколи потрібно робити переустановку ???
Це локалка!

Xhazard
Повідомлень: 1186
З нами з: 29 серпня 2011, 10:59

Re: "Не знайдено жодної копії програми" при обновлении

Повідомлення Xhazard » 07 жовтня 2015, 11:41

layjel писав:При оновленні видає помилку : "Не знайдено жодної копії програми".
В реєстрі прописав, а результату ніякого не дало.
| Показать
Зображення
Відколи потрібно робити переустановку ???
Це локалка!
Судячи з назви ярлика - програму взагалі не встановлювали, а просто перенесли з іншого компа або пофайлово скопіювали після перевстановлення ОС.
Відповідно, без перевстановлення не обійтися.
if you can dream and not make dreams your master

layjel
Повідомлень: 295
З нами з: 05 вересня 2013, 11:14

Re: "Не знайдено жодної копії програми" при обновлении

Повідомлення layjel » 07 жовтня 2015, 11:45

Xhazard писав:...
Судячи з назви ярлика - програму взагалі не встановлювали, а просто перенесли з іншого компа або пофайлово скопіювали після перевстановлення ОС.
Відповідно, без перевстановлення не обійтися.
Дійсно, так і було.
Раніше, якщо додати її в реєстр, все оновлювалося, тепер не хоче.
Ладно, тоді переустановка.

Stanislav
Повідомлень: 472
З нами з: 24 лютого 2014, 12:00

Re: "Не знайдено жодної копії програми" при обновлении

Повідомлення Stanislav » 07 жовтня 2015, 11:45

layjel писав:При оновленні видає помилку : "Не знайдено жодної копії програми".
В реєстрі прописав, а результату ніякого не дало.
| Показать
Зображення
Відколи потрібно робити переустановку ???
Це локалка!
у Вас случайно на 64-х разрядная ОС? Там другая ветка HKEY_LOCAL_MACHINE\SOFTWARE\Wow6432Node\IntellectService\

layjel
Повідомлень: 295
З нами з: 05 вересня 2013, 11:14

Re: "Не знайдено жодної копії програми" при обновлении

Повідомлення layjel » 07 жовтня 2015, 11:53

Stanislav
Дійсно, проблема була в тому, що в буха x64 розрядна система, а reg файл був під х32. Я недоглядів :oops:
Поміняв на HKEY_LOCAL_MACHINE\SOFTWARE\Wow6432Node\IntellectService\ і оновлення пішло. :)
Дякую!

papirus
Повідомлень: 123
З нами з: 12 квітня 2016, 16:33

Re: "Не знайдено жодної копії програми" при обновлении

Повідомлення papirus » 02 жовтня 2017, 12:10

Добрий день! Медок стоїть на диску D (версія 10.01.188), запускаємо оновлення - не знайдено жодної копії програми. Резервні копії не створюються. Папка, в яку повинні скидатися РК пуста. Допоможіть.

priup
Повідомлень: 6652
З нами з: 22 червня 2011, 12:23

Re: "Не знайдено жодної копії програми" при обновлении

Повідомлення priup » 02 жовтня 2017, 12:44

Антивирус сожрал файл! Скорей всего этот : ZvitPublishedObjects.dll . Смотрим карантин.
Кстати Какой антивирь?

Колпаков Б.И.
Повідомлень: 8793
З нами з: 29 липня 2011, 14:59
Звідки: Украина, Донецкая область, Бахмут
Контактна інформація:

Re: "Не знайдено жодної копії програми" при обновлении

Повідомлення Колпаков Б.И. » 02 жовтня 2017, 13:34

papirus писав:
02 жовтня 2017, 12:10
Добрий день! Медок стоїть на диску D (версія 10.01.188), запускаємо оновлення - не знайдено жодної копії програми. Резервні копії не створюються. Папка, в яку повинні скидатися РК пуста. Допоможіть.
Вариантов данной проблемы несколько, нужно подключаться изучать Ваш случай..
Это может быть как поврежденный реестр ОСь, так и поврежденная база Медка..

Вам необходимо связаться Вашим дилером.

Відповісти

Повернутись до “Помилки у роботі програми”